The Bachelor of Communications (Hons) Public Relations program at UOW Malaysia’s Glenmarie campus prepares students for a successful career in public relations (PR) by providing a strong foundation in PR theories, strategies, and research, both locally and globally.
Building success on relationships that matter.
This program offers the ideal blend of theory and practice. It is the first of its kind in Malaysia, designed to provide students with a strong foundation in the Public Relations industry, both locally and internationally. The program equips students with essential knowledge, competencies, and research skills, preparing them to thrive in the dynamic PR industry worldwide.
Graduates can pursue various roles in PR and communications, including:
- Account Manager
- Brand Manager
- Campaign Director
- Communications Specialist
- Content Writer
- Event Management Manager
- Journalist
- PR & Marketing Consultant
- Social Media Strategist

Admissions
Intakes
Entry Requirements
STPM / GCE A Levels: 2 Principal Passes.
UEC: 5 Credits (5Bs), including a Credit in English.
Diploma: Pass with a minimum CGPA of 2.00.
Foundation Studies: Pass.
In addition to the above, students must have obtained a Credit in English at SPM level or its equivalent.
English Requirements
Local Students: Band 4 in MUET.
International Students:
- IELTS: Band 5.5 or
- TOEFL: Minimum score of 46 (IBT) or 8 (Essentials-Online)
- Cambridge English: 160
- PTE Academic: 51
Note: If English language requirements are not met, students must take additional English modules at UOW Malaysia.
Curriculum
YEAR 1:
- Public Relations Writing
- Introduction to Corporate Communication
- Introduction to Mass Communication
- Media Relations
- Corporate Writing
- Communication Theories
- Public Relations Campaign Skills: Theory & Strategy
- Oral Communication
- Writing and Referencing
YEAR 2:
- Digital Public Relations
- Communication Law
- Public Relations Management
- Public Opinion and Activism
- Feature Writing and Public Relations
- Specialised Public Relations
- Fundraising and Public Relations
- Crisis Communication and Management
- International Public Relations
- Professional Development & Leadership Skills
- Research Methodology
YEAR 3:
- Financial Public Relations
- Final Year Project (Part 1 & 2)
- Public Relations Consultancy
- Electives (Choose 2):
- Event Management
- Principles of Advertising
- Principles of Marketing
- Intercultural Communication
- Integrated Marketing Communication
- Media, Culture and Society
- Internship
MPU:
- Hubungan Etnik (Malaysian Students)
- Tamadun Islam dan Tamadun Asia (Malaysian Students)
- Pengajian Malaysia 3 (International Students)
- Bahasa Melayu Komunikasi 2 (International Students)
- Entrepreneurship
- Integrity and Anti-Corruption
- Global Social Responsibility
- Bahasa Kebangsaan A*
Note: Bahasa Kebangsaan A is compulsory for all Malaysian students:
- Without a credit in SPM Bahasa Malaysia.
- Without SPM Bahasa Malaysia (for students from UEC, O Level, or other equivalent programs).
